您的行业

DevOps评估

服务背景

“DevOps”一词是“Development开发”和“Operations运维” 两个词的组合,中文一般译为“开发运维一体化”。参考各大IT组织对DevOps的定义,可以理解为一系列高速、高质量进行软件开发的生产流水线,及其相关的组织、流程方法和文化。

由于敏捷的开发模式和容器、微服务技术的双重驱动,DevOps应用经历了较大程度的增长。调查数据显示,目前超七成企业中的构建、部属和测试等多个环节被持续交付流水线贯穿打通,而DevOps实践给企业带来最显著的收益主要包括提高了开发和运维工作的效率、提高了软件产品的质量以及用户的满意度,也对团队的协作水平、部门的执行成本、任务交付的准确度等方面有所帮助。


敏捷方法打破了开发阶段的界限,使开发过程更加灵活高效,DevOps则是在继承敏捷开发工作方法的基础上,进一步打破了开发和运维工作的界限,尤其是在容器技术的帮助下,开发环境和生产环境的界限变得模糊,开发和运维部门的协作由此变得更加简单和高效。而由一系列软件开发和运维软件工具构成的工具链则是从技术上实现了DevOps的理念,形成了计划-设计开发-构建-测试-发布-部署-运维-监控的闭环。


服务简介

“开发运维一体化(DevOps)能力等级评估”(后简称DevOps评估)是赛宝认证中心在中国国家认证认可监督管理委员会(简称CNCA)备案,对使用DevOps建立、执行和改进软件生命周期各过程的能力进行评价的评估体系。

DevOps评估由过程和能力两个维度构成。过程维度上依据标准ISO 32675-2022 《Information technology - DevOps - Building reliable and secure systems including application build, package and deployment》和GB/T 42560-2023《系统与软件工程 开发运维一体化能力成熟度模型》。

能力维度依据标准ISO 33020-2019《Information technology - Process assessment - Process measurement framework for assessment of process capability》,包含0-5共6个能力级别,如下图所示:


服务价值

识别组织在DevOps实践中的优势和不足,为改进提供方向。

通过与行业最佳实践对比,发现组织在DevOps实施中的差距,促进组织不断提升。

有助于提高组织的软件开发和运维效率,保证质量,提升竞争力。

有助于企业掌握在DevOps背景下特有的软件开发水平,更客观地展示组织的能力。


适用对象

DevOps评估适合已经引入了DevOps理念的软件开发的企业,不限行业。

服务流程

1)申请

企业可以向评估机构申请评估。企业填写《评估申请书》,报送评估机构评审。评估申请书通过评审后,双方签订评估合同。

2)现场评估

评估组根据双方确定的评估计划,开展现场评估工作,一般会根据抽样原则进行项目或者产品抽样,并针对选取的样本进行现场评估。现场评估大体分为以下几个主要步骤:首次会议、工具和实施记录调查、访谈、评估组证据整理、初步发现报告、定级、末次会议。

3)评估决定

完成现场评估后,评估组长向评估机构的技术委员会提交评估结果,由技术委员会对评估结果进行评审。评审通过后,颁发相应等级的评估证书。(证书可在赛宝官网查询,也可以登录国家认监委官网查询http://cx.cnca.cn)


赛宝优势

●赛宝可提供基于国际标准和国内标准的双重标准的DevOps评估

●赛宝咨询行业案例丰富,可应对各类项目的复杂情况

●软件研发业务多元化,可满足各类改进需求

●制定了完善的信息安全管理机制,可满足敏感数据及项目的各类安全需求

●行业影响力大,可牵头各类行业交流


典型客户

赛宝认证中心自开展软件质量相关业务以来,在各行各业积累的大量的优质客户。在CMMI业务领域覆盖全国三十个省市和香港特别行政区,技术服务、评估的企业超过1700家,服务领域包括电力、通信、金融、汽车、交通、运输、航空、电子、医疗卫生等各个领域。